This Britt Daniel produced outfit is going to struggle with a lot of Spoon comparisons. The thundering drums and sincere vocals declare the White Rabbits’ independence from the aforementioned producer who shall not be named, while the rumbling, bassy piano octaves can’t help but make you feel like that’s the way they get by. If they’re derivative at all, it’s a loving mix of Spoon and Radiohead. And I’m going back for seconds.
